AI Summary
-
Establishes a preference for up to 10% of contract awards to qualified disabled veterans, with preference going to the lowest bidder among qualified disabled veterans when bids are equal.
-
Sets an annual goal for the department to award not less than 5% of total expenditures for construction, goods, and services to qualified disabled veterans, including subcontracts.
-
Requires the department to report annually to the legislature on qualified disabled veteran bid submissions, contract awards, total contract values, and goal achievement status.
-
Defines "qualified disabled veteran" as a business entity 51% or more owned by one or more veterans with a service-connected disability, and specifies that veterans must have been released with an honorable or general discharge.
-
Effective September 20, 2016, contingent on enactment of House Bill 5332.
Legislative Description
Veterans; other; definition of veteran; update in department of management and budget act. Amends sec. 261 of 1984 PA 431 (MCL 18.1261). TIE BAR WITH: HB 5332'16
